I need help with these homework problem sets as I have no clue how to engage into them!

14. (5pnts) What is the molarity of potassium ion in the following solutions: a. 0.20 M potassium chloride b. 0.15 M potassium chromate c. 0.080 M potassium phosphate 15. (5pnts) How many mL of 6.0 M nitric acid are needed to prepare 100.0 mL of 0.500 M nitric acid? 16. (5pnts) Pure acetic acid, known as glacial acetic acid, is a liquid with a density of 1.049 g/mL. Calculate the molarity of a solution of acetic acid made by dissolving 20.00 mL of glacial acetic acid in enough water to make 250.0 mL of solution. 17. (5pnts) How many milliliters of 0.128 M hydrochloric acid is needed to neutralize 2.87 g of solid magnesium hydroxide? 18. (5pnts) If 25.8 mL of a silver nitrate solution is needed to precipitate all the chloride ions in a 785- mg sample of KCI (forming silver chloride), what is the molarity of the AgNO3 solution?

Explanation / Answer

a.   KCl ---------> K+ + Cl-

    0.2M             0.2M

molarity of K+ is 0.2M

b. K2CrO4 --------> 2K+ + CrO42-

   0.15M                 2*0.15M

molarity of K+ is 0.3M

c. K3PO4 ----------> 3K+ + PO43-

     0.08M                   3*0.08M

molarity of K+ is 0.24M

15.   initial                                                         Final

      M1 = 6M                                                 M2 = 0.5M

     V1    =                                                       V2   = 100ml

               M1V1    = M2V2

                V1   = M2V2/M1

                       = 0.5*100/6   = 8.33ml

16.   mass of acetic acid = volume* density

                                         = 20*1.049   = 20.98g

   molarity   = 20.98*1000/60*250    = 1.4M

17.    no of moles of Mg(OH)2 = W/G.M.Wt

                                              = 2.87/58.31 = 0.05moles

Mg(OH)2 + 2HCl ---------> MgCl2 +2H2O

1 mole of Mg(OH)2 react with 2 moles of HCl

0.05 moles of Mg(OH)2 react with = 2*0.05/1 = 0.1mole of HCl

molarity = no of moles/volume in L

0.128      = 0.1/volume in L

volume in L = 0.1/0.128   = 0.78L  

                   = 780ml
